Biography

Dr Emma Li is a Lecturer in Responsible & Interactive Artificial Intelligence at the School of Computing Science, a supervisor of the UKRI Centre for Doctor Training in Socially Intelligent Artificial Agents (Social AI CDT), and an affiliated staff at School of Engineering. Before joining University of Glasgow, she was a senior lecturer at Northumbria University at Newcastle, UK.

She leads the Interactive and Trustworthy AI lab working on human-robot interaction and cyber security. Our research goal is to accelerate human-robot partnership into industry and society. She has successfully delivered 6 projects and published 50 peer reviewed papers. Her recent work on robot behaviour-based user authentication received a best workshop paper award in IEEE INFOCOM 2021.

Her lab has access to the state-of-the-art industrial tele-robotic arm platform (e.g., Franka Emika and UR3e/UR5e Robots) and mobile robot platform (e.g., HUSKY and Jackal unmanned ground vehicles) at University of Glasgow. She is interested in data-driven AI design and experiments in robotics systems for a variety of applications, e.g., social & health care, industry, service, etc. 

She leads the school Understandable Autonomous Systems Theme, which covers a wide range of technologies to ensure that developed autonomous systems are transparent, safe and trustworthy.

Research interests

Research interests:

  • HCI and Human-robot interaction for a variety of applications, e.g., social & health care, industry, service, etc. The goal is to accelerate human-robot partnership into industry and society. 
  • Privacy protection and trustworthy robotic system using behaviour biometrical information to enhance the trust between human and robots/IoT devices.
